    We move our share of weight around. After overloading the truck hundreds of times I finally bought a trailer. :woot:

    We estimated 3600-3800lbs of oak in the trailer. Weigh Safe said 600lbs tongue weight after some settling. A little squat but never felt bumpstops even over railroad tracks. Airbags on my list (for the last 5 years). Not really sure why so many people complain about Tacomas towing. Didn't feel much different than my 5.7 Tundra with 10k behind it. Pulled similar rpm, too.
